Indicators Your Family Member Could Need Home Care Assistance

How can families notice when a family member may need home care assistance? Multiple signs may indicate that additional help is necessary. A deterioration of physical condition, such as frequent falls or difficulty with mobility, often indicates that home care is needed. Shifts in grooming habits or a poorly maintained home can also be clear signs. Psychological indicators, such as increased isolation, depression, or disorientation, may signal that a family member is having trouble handling daily tasks on their own.

Furthermore, if family members notice skipped doses or scheduled visits, it may be time to consider expert assistance. Loss of weight or shifts in eating habits can additionally reveal problems with personal maintenance. Finally, if household chores are left undone or bills are unpaid, these may be critical signs that in-home assistance is vital for their health and wellness. Recognizing these signs can help loved ones act promptly to ensure their loved one's safety and health.

Types of Home Care

Home care services encompass a variety of kinds, each designed to meet the individual requirements of seniors. Personal care assistance emphasize on supporting with daily tasks like bathing, dressing, and meal preparation. Skilled nursing care supplies medical aid from licensed experts, including medication management and wound care. Companionship services intend to lessen loneliness by providing social interaction and support. Home health aide services join personal care with primary medical support, ensuring seniors obtain full assistance. Respite care delivers temporary assistance to primary caregivers, helping them recharge while their loved ones receive proper care. Knowing the different types of home care available assists families in making informed choices that improve the quality of life for their elderly relatives.

Insurance Benefit Plans

Managing the challenges of insurance coverage for home care assistance can be overwhelming for families of seniors. Knowing the various options is essential to manage costs properly. Medicare, for instance, may cover specific home health services prescribed by a physician, focusing mainly on skilled nursing care and therapy. Medicaid, on the other hand, provides broader coverage for low-income families, which may include personal care and homemaking services. Private insurance plans are highly variable, so reviewing policy details is vital. Furthermore, some long-term care insurance policies may contain home care benefits. Families are advised to consult with insurance representatives and care providers to understand these options, ensuring they select the most best coverage for their loved ones' needs.
